40: PATH=/bin:/usr/bin:/usr/ucb
41: export PATH
42:
43: MAKE=Makefile # default makefile name is "Makefile"
44:
45: while :
46: do case "$1" in
47: # -f allows you to select a makefile name
48: -f)
49: MAKE=$2
50: shift; shift ;;
51:
52: # the -p flag produces "program: program.c" style dependencies
53: # so .o's don't get produced
54: -p)
55: SED='s;\.o;;'
56: shift ;;
57: *)
58: break ;;
59: esac
60: done
61:
62: if [ $# = 0 ] ; then
63: echo 'usage: mkdep [-p] [-f makefile] [flags] file ...'
64: exit 1
65: fi
66:
67: if [ ! -w $MAKE ]; then
68: echo "mkdep: no writeable file \"$MAKE\""
69: exit 1
70: fi
71:
72: TMP=/tmp/mkdep$$
73:
74: trap 'rm -f $TMP ; exit 1' 1 2 3 13 15
75:
76: cp $MAKE ${MAKE}.bak
77:
78: sed -e '/DO NOT DELETE THIS LINE/,$d' < $MAKE > $TMP
79:
80: cat << _EOF_ >> $TMP
81: # DO NOT DELETE THIS LINE -- mkdep uses it.
82: # DO NOT PUT ANYTHING AFTER THIS LINE, IT WILL GO AWAY.
83:
84: _EOF_
85:
86: # If your compiler doesn't have -M, add it. If you can't, the next two
87: # lines will try and replace the "cc -M". The real problem is that this
88: # hack can't deal with anything that requires a search path, and doesn't
89: # even try for anything using bracket (<>) syntax.
90: #
91: # egrep '^#include[ ]*".*"' /dev/null $* |
92: # sed -e 's/:[^"]*"\([^"]*\)".*/: \1/' -e 's/\.c/.o/' |
93:
94: cc -M $* |
95: sed "
96: s; \./; ;g
97: $SED" |
98: awk '{
99: if ($1 != prev) {
100: if (rec != "")
101: print rec;
102: rec = $0;
103: prev = $1;
104: }
105: else {
106: if (length(rec $2) > 78) {
107: print rec;
108: rec = $0;
109: }
110: else
111: rec = rec " " $2
112: }
113: }
114: END {
115: print rec
116: }' >> $TMP
117:
118: cat << _EOF_ >> $TMP
119:
120: # IF YOU PUT ANYTHING HERE IT WILL GO AWAY
121: _EOF_
122:
123: # copy to preserve permissions
124: cp $TMP $MAKE
125: rm -f ${MAKE}.bak $TMP
126: exit 0
